July 2017 Updates
So I am nearly finished with my summer US History course. Until my first semester at the university begins, I have compiled a little “todo” list for the rest of this summer. I hope you enjoy!
Crash Course YouTube Vids; https://www.youtube.com/user/crashcourse I am currently working my way through the US History to supplement with my summer course, but I am also viewing Philosophy and A&P. These vids are the bomb! They are such a lifesaver, and they (wait for the cliché) “ make learning fun”!!!! I highly recommend these.
Duolingo; https://www.duolingo.com/ Have you ever wanted to gain some ground in a foreign language but you simply don’t have much time? Create a duolingo account! Again, I highly recommend this, especially the mobile app. I am working on Spanish right now.
Drink more Aqua!!! I bought a brand new water bottle and I am trying to reach my goal of 128 ounces per 12 hours. Ugh.
Exercise/Outside Time; Although the climate is humid and hot where I am residing this summer, I nevertheless am trying to go outside at least once each day, whether it is for a quick run or study time in the sun.
Cooking; My passion is culinary-based. Since I am with my family a LOT this summer, I have been cooking for them quite often lately. From tortillas to zucchini spice cake to sautéed broccoli, I tried lots of new recipes, mostly pulled from Pinterest.
Family; Not many blogs mention the importance of quality family time. Please spend time with your family, and make some memories (there I go again- those freakin’ clichés)
Read!!! I will be publishing my personal summer book list soon.
